FYI Safety Score

0.0 Poor

49 state citations (11 serious, 38 minor) and 41 verified complaints since 2021 across 97 inspections. A November 2024 complaint was substantiated finding the facility failed to administer prescribed medications, with investigators confirming missing prescriptions for 1 resident and unsigned medication administration records for 7 of 8 residents reviewed. A late 2025 investigation examined the death of a resident who fell in November 2024 and died in December 2024, with state investigators reviewing hospice records, hospital records, EMS reports, and a 911 recording from multiple providers. A December 2025 complaint alleged a resident developed an unstageable pressure injury on the coccyx with visible muscle and tissue exposed, along with 2 additional pressure injuries on the hips. A 2024 complaint documented a staff member physically removing a resident with dementia from another resident's room by grabbing both arms behind the resident's body, with multiple witnesses corroborating the account. A separate 2024 complaint found 51 documented call response alerts with delayed staff response times across a 3-month review period.


Why we like it

Regency Palms is a 91-bed assisted living and memory care community in the heart of Long Beach, positioned as a modern, tech-forward facility. The community uses CarePredict wearable technology for health monitoring, fall detection, and wander management, which sets it apart from the typical call-button-and-clipboard approach.

It offers assisted living, a dedicated memory care neighborhood, and short-term stays. Licensed since 2018 and family-operated, it accepts Medi-Cal through the ALW program.

  • CarePredict wearable technology is a genuine differentiator

    Residents wear devices that track health patterns, detect falls, and manage wandering. This proactive monitoring catches changes before they become emergencies. Most facilities rely on periodic check-ins and call buttons. Ask for a demo when you visit.

  • Dedicated memory care neighborhood, not just a wing

    The Reminiscence program operates in a secure, self-contained area with its own programming tailored to residents with Alzheimer's and related dementias. It's designed around the person, not just the diagnosis.

  • Family-based organization with direct accountability

    Regency Palms emphasizes being family-operated. That typically means ownership is closer to the day-to-day experience. Ask who the owners are and how often they're on-site.

  • Accepts Medi-Cal through the ALW program

    Participates in the Assisted Living Waiver, which can significantly reduce costs for eligible residents. Worth exploring alongside the standard pricing.

  • Below-average safety record

    The FYI Safety Score™ is 0.0 out of 10 (Poor), based on state inspection data. This reflects a significantly higher-than-typical number of citations and substantiated complaints. Ask management about specific issues and corrective actions taken.

  • Technology promises are still rolling out

    The website lists CarePredict features as 'Coming Soon.' Verify during your visit which tech features are actually live versus planned. There's a meaningful difference between a working system and a marketing promise.

  • Downtown Long Beach location has trade-offs

    The 8th Street address puts residents in an urban setting. That means walkable conveniences, but also city noise and a busier street environment. Visit the neighborhood at different times of day.
